The Key Ingredients: Deconstructing the Flavor Profile

The core components of a successful Creamy Salsa Dressing mimic the Chick-fil-A version are:

  • Mayonnaise: The foundation of the creamy texture. Choose a high-quality mayonnaise for the best flavor.
  • Sour Cream: Adds richness and a subtle tang, complementing the mayonnaise.
  • Lime Juice: Provides acidity to balance the richness of the mayonnaise and sour cream, creating a bright, zesty flavor.
  • Salsa: The heart of the flavor profile. Use a chunky salsa for a more authentic texture and a smoother salsa for a creamier consistency. Adjust the spiciness to your preference.
  • Seasoning: A blend of spices enhances the overall flavor. We'll explore the optimal blend below.

How to Make the Creamy Salsa Dressing: A Step-by-Step Guide

Ingredients:

  • 1 cup mayonnaise (Duke's or Hellmann's recommended)
  • ½ cup sour cream
  • ¼ cup lime juice (freshly squeezed is best)
  • 1 cup chunky salsa (or your preferred salsa type)
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der
  • ½ teaspoon cumin
  • ¼ teaspoon garlic powder
  • ¼ teaspoon onion pow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ions:

  1. Combine the creamy base: In a medium-sized bowl, whisk together the mayonnaise and sour cream until smooth.
  2. Add the lime juice: Stir in the lime juice until well incorporated.
  3. Incorporate the salsa: Gently fold in the salsa, ensuring even distribution throughout the mixture.
  4. Season generously: Add the chili powder, cumin,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per. Taste and adjust seasonings as needed. Start with less spice and gradually add more to your liking.
  5. Chill and serve: Cover the bowl and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ld. This step is crucial for the best taste.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

H2: Can I make this dressing ahead of time?

Absolutely! This recipe is perfect for making ahead of time. The flavors actually improve after chilling for a few hours or even overnight.

H2: What kind of salsa should I use?

You can use any salsa you like, but a chunky salsa will give you the most authentic texture. Experiment with different levels of spiciness to find your perfect balance. If you prefer a smoother consistency, use a finer salsa.

H2: Can I adjust the spice level?

Yes, absolutely! Start with less chili powder and add more to your taste. You can also use a milder or spicier salsa depending on your preference.

H2: What can I use this dressing on?

This versatile dressing is fantastic on chicken, tacos, burritos, nachos, salads, and even as a dip for chips.

H2: Are there any healthier alternatives?

For a healthier version, you can use Greek yogurt instead of sour cream and reduce the amount of mayonnaise. You can also experiment with different types of salsa to control the sodium content.
